IN RE CONDEMNATION BY THE COMMONWEALTH OF PENNSYLVANIA D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ION OF RIGHT OF WAY FOR LEGISLATIVE ROUTE 1876


161 Pa.Commw. 247 (1994)

636 A.2d 1241

In re Condemnation by the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ania Department of Transportation of Right of Way for Legislative Route 1876, section 003, a Limited Access Highway in Boro of White Oak. In re Ann Jordan MARIVITZ and Herman Marivitz, H/H Cuddy DeMarco, Jr., Donald Jordan & Petronilla H. Jordan H/W. Appeal of COMMONWEALTH of Pennsylvania, D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ION, Appellant.

Commonwealth Court of Pennsylvania.

Decided January 6, 1994.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

William J. Cressler, Asst. Chief Counsel, for appellant.

Thomas J. Dempsey, for appellees.

Before CRAIG, President Judge, McGINLEY, J., and NARICK, Senior Judge.


NARICK, Senior Judge.

The Commonwealth of Pennsylvania, Department of Transportation (Department) appeals from an order of the Court of Common Pleas of Allegheny County sustaining Donald Jordan's and Petronilla Jordan's (Jordans) preliminary objections to a declaration of taking filed by the Department to acquire the fee title underlying the easement for highway purposes previously acquired by the Department in the subject property in White Oak, Allegheny County....
